      Since you mentioned the camera was installed in a garden area, the false alarms may be getting triggered because of tree branches that are moving when the wind blows. I recommend masking the area on the camera preview which shows the trees or branches. Motion will not be detected under a masked area, and the false alarm events should be reduced. For more details on avoiding false alarms please refer this article: https://www.deskshare.com/resources/articles/smp_Masking.aspx Another option is to adjust the motion trigger level from the Motion Settings during the night hours.

      You can reduce the MP3 audio file size in Text Speaker by selecting the proper values for Audio Frequency, Bitrate and Audio quality from the Audio Properties dialog. [image: MP3Properties.png] If you have selected high values for quality, bitrate and frequency, then the output MP3 file will be large. Try choosing a lower bitrate. Please note that the size of the MP3 file will also depend on the size of E-book which you are converting.
